摘要
对10个不同棉花品种在大田栽培条件下的子叶衰老过程中某些生化变化做了研究。结果表明:中41、J4的叶绿素、可溶性糖及可溶性蛋白质降解慢、幅度小,超氧化物歧化酶(SOD)、过氧化物酶(POD)活性强,J2和夏1号的可溶性蛋白质降解快、幅度大,SOD,POD活性小,而郑101表现较好,可能与晚熟有关。
The changes of some biochemical properties in the ageing cotyledons of 10 cotton varieties grown under field conditions were studied. Chlorophyll, soluble carbohydrate and soluble protein degraded slowly with a small extent of variation and high activity of SOD and POD were observed in the cotyledons of Zhong 41 and J_4. An opposite picture was noticed in the cotyledons of J_2 and Xia 1: soluble protein degraded rapidly in a large extent and SOD and POD showed high activity. The other varieties appeared in between. The good performance of Zheng 101 may be related to its late maturity.
